For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 296 students in Winnebago CUSD 323 School District. This district's average middle testing ranking is 9/10, which is in the top 20% of public middle schools in Illinois.
Public Middle School in Winnebago CUSD 323 School District have an average math proficiency score of 35% (versus the Illinois public middle school average of 24%), and reading proficiency score of 46% (versus the 29%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 16%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Illinois public middle school average of 61%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$21,331 in this school district is less than the state median of $22,464.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$22,999 is higher than the state median of $21,702. The school district spending/student has grown by 34% over four school years.
